I have finished my model for the vancouver Washington Temple. This is based upon information released by the Church, and is as accurate as I could have possibly have made it to this point.

You ever see a temple design that just grabs your attention and inspires you? This is not one of those designs for me. By the time this render was released, 2 other temples were in progress with almost this exact same design, and McKinney Texas had been released with the same basic format. And I find none of them inspirational. To me, they don’t feel much like what I expect froma temple. It was uninspiring when Auckland was released, and its constant reuse is making the design more generic and bland for me. And then, when McKinney was redesigned, great effort was made to reuse design aspects from this, especially the spire. The result of that one looks proprtionally wrong. Tacoma and Lethbridge are using the same base, with a different spire. While they marginally look better to me, it’s not by much. Still bland and generic.
